(Image Credit: Pat Grant) Bryan Hulbert – ELDON, Mo. (May 30, 2021) Becoming the youngest driver by far to ever win a SawBlade.com A-Feature with the Lucas Oil American Sprint Car Series presented by the MAVTV Motorsports Network, at 14 years, 9 months, and 25 days, Oklahoma City’s Ryan Timms collected $10,000 at Lake Ozark Speedway. Ryan is the 157th driver to capture an A-Feature with the Lucas Oil American Sprint Car Series presented by the MAVTV Motorsports...more

SELINSGROVE, PA – Kramer Williamson was a racing legend in central PA, who tragically lost his life during a URC event in 2013 at Lincoln Speedway. Since his death, the United Racing Club has held a race in his honor at Selinsgrove Speedway. On Saturday, June 5, Jason Shultz became only the 4th driver to win a Kramer Kup and take home the iconic pink trophy. Shultz joins Mark Smith (5 Kramer Kup victories), Robbie Stillwaggon (1 Kramer Kup victory), and Ryan Smith...more
